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Datum + 1 Monat

Forumthread: Datum + 1 Monat

Datum + 1 Monat
05.08.2002 11:48:39
Patrick
Hallo Forum,
Wie bekomme ich es unter Excel hin, dass ich eine Zelle mit dem Bafehl Date das Datum zuweise und den Zellen daneben jeweils Date + 1monat ??
Mit Tagen bekomme ich es hin, jedoh nicht mit Monaten.

Danke im vorraus für die Hilfe

Gruß patrick

Anzeige

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
Re: Datum + 1 Monat
05.08.2002 11:51:51
Frederik Fuhrmann
Hallo!

Datum = month(date)+1


Gruß
F.

Re: Datum + 1 Monat
05.08.2002 11:56:37
Hans W. Herber
... nein, das funktioniert nicht, hier wird der Variablen nur der nächste Monatsindex übergeben, nicht wie gewollt das Datum plus 1 Monat.
Also:
rngTarget.Offset(0,1).Value = Date + DateSerial(Year(Date), Month(Date) + 1, Day(Date))

hans

Anzeige
Frage: Datum + 1 Monat
05.08.2002 14:51:54
amb_mr
Hallo Hans,
wo muss ich das denn eintragen?
Oder gilt diese Möglichkeit nur für XL2000 und aufwärts?

Danke + Gruß,
Marco

Re: Frage: Datum + 1 Monat
05.08.2002 15:06:51
Hans W. Herber
Hallo Marco,

da hatte sich noch ein Fehler eingeschlichen. Den nachfolgenden Code in ein Standardmodul eintragen und einer Schaltfläche zuweisen:

Es wird in A1 das aktuelle Datum, in B1 das aktuelle Datum + 1 Monat und in C1 das aktuelle Datum + 1 Tag eingetragen.

hans

Anzeige
;

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ige
Anzeige

Infobox / Tutorial

Datum um einen Monat erhöhen in Excel


Schritt-für-Schritt-Anleitung

Um in Excel ein Datum um einen Monat zu erhöhen, kannst du die folgende Formel verwenden:

  1. Gib das aktuelle Datum in eine Zelle ein, beispielsweise in Zelle A1. Du kannst dies tun, indem du =HEUTE() eingibst oder ein spezifisches Datum eingibst (z.B. 01.01.2023).

  2. Um das Datum um einen Monat zu erhöhen, gib in die Zelle B1 die folgende Formel ein:

    =EDATUM(A1, 1)

    Diese Formel verwendet die Funktion EDATUM, die das Datum in A1 um den angegebenen Monat (hier +1) erhöht.

  3. Für das aktuelle Datum + 1 Tag kannst du in C1 die folgende Formel eingeben:

    =A1 + 1

Wenn du diese Schritte befolgst, hast du in A1 das aktuelle Datum, in B1 das Datum + 1 Monat und in C1 das Datum + 1 Tag.


Häufige Fehler und Lösungen

  • Fehler: Es wird anstelle des Datums nur eine Zahl angezeigt.

    • Lösung: Stelle sicher, dass die Zelle im Datumsformat formatiert ist. Rechtsklicke auf die Zelle, wähle „Zellen formatieren“ und dann „Datum“.
  • Fehler: Die Formel =MONTH(A1) + 1 gibt nicht das gewünschte Ergebnis.

    • Lösung: Diese Formel gibt nur den Monatsindex zurück, nicht das tatsächliche Datum. Verwende stattdessen die EDATUM-Funktion.

Alternative Methoden

Eine andere Möglichkeit, das Datum um einen Monat zu erhöhen, ist die Verwendung von VBA. Hier ist ein einfaches Beispiel:

  1. Öffne den VBA-Editor mit ALT + F11.
  2. Füge ein neues Modul hinzu und kopiere den folgenden Code:
    Sub DatumPlusEinenMonat()
       Range("A1").Value = Date ' Aktuelles Datum in A1
       Range("B1").Value = DateAdd("m", 1, Date) ' Datum + 1 Monat in B1
    End Sub
  3. Führe das Makro aus, um das aktuelle Datum in A1 und das Datum in B1 um einen Monat erhöht zu sehen.

Praktische Beispiele

  • Beispiel 1: Wenn A1 den Wert 31.01.2023 hat, wird =EDATUM(A1, 1) in B1 28.02.2023 liefern (oder 29.02.2023 in einem Schaltjahr).

  • Beispiel 2: Wenn du das Datum für einen zukünftigen Monat berechnen möchtest, z.B. für den nächsten Monat, kannst du in B1 die Formel =EDATUM(A1, 2) verwenden, um das Datum um zwei Monate zu erhöhen.


Tipps für Profis

  • Nutze die Funktion EDATUM, um automatisch mit den verschiedenen Monatslängen umzugehen (z.B. 28, 30 oder 31 Tage).
  • Kombiniere die Datumsfunktionen mit anderen Excel-Funktionen wie WENN, um die Logik deiner Berechnungen zu erweitern.
  • Erstelle ein Dropdown-Menü für die Auswahl von Monaten, um die Eingabe zu erleichtern und Fehler zu minimieren.

FAQ: Häufige Fragen

1. Wie kann ich mehrere Monate gleichzeitig hinzufügen?
Du kannst die EDATUM-Funktion anpassen, indem du mehr als 1 angibst. Zum Beispiel =EDATUM(A1, 3) erhöht das Datum um 3 Monate.

2. Funktioniert dies in älteren Excel-Versionen?
Ja, die EDATUM-Funktion ist in Excel 2007 und neueren Versionen verfügbar. In älteren Versionen kannst du die VBA-Methode verwenden.

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ige